• erio's avatar
    fix(payment): propagate reason/metadata in API error responses · faee59ee
    erio authored
    The API client's error interceptor was dropping the reason and metadata
    fields from backend error responses. This caused PaymentView to miss
    specific error codes (TOO_MANY_PENDING, CANCEL_RATE_LIMITED) and fall
    back to generic error messages.
    faee59ee
client.ts 9.73 KB